π Important Notes
- β’General Prescription Medications:
- β’Up to 6-month supply allowed for personal use (more generous than most countries)
- β’Must be in original packaging with prescription label
- β’Carry doctor's prescription or medical certificate
- β’Declaration at customs recommended
- β’Controlled Substances (Narcotics & Psychotropics):
- β’Require import certificate from Ministry of Food and Drug Safety (MFDS)
- β’Apply at least 2-3 weeks before travel
- β’Limited to reasonable quantity for treatment period
- β’Examples: opioid painkillers, ADHD medications, strong sleep aids

Can I bring 6 months of medication without any documentation?
For regular prescription medications (non-controlled), yes, but you should carry your doctor's prescription or a medical certificate. For controlled substances (narcotics, psychotropics), you MUST have an import certificate from MFDS regardless of quantity.
I'm studying in Korea for a year. Can I bring 12 months of medication?
The official limit is 6 months. For a year-long stay, you have options: 1) Bring 6 months initially and have family mail the rest (requires import procedures), 2) Get prescriptions refilled by Korean doctors, or 3) Apply for special permission from MFDS for extended quantities with proof of long-term stay.
Do I need to declare medications at Korean customs?
While not always strictly enforced for routine medications, it's highly recommended to declare all medications, especially large quantities (6-month supply) or controlled substances. Use the red channel if you have medications to declare.
Can I bring insulin and diabetic supplies for 6 months?
Yes. Insulin and diabetic supplies (syringes, test strips, etc.) are allowed for 6 months. Bring: original packaging, prescription, doctor's letter, and consider refrigeration needs for insulin during travel. Insulin is not considered a controlled substance.
Are CBD or cannabis products allowed for medical use?
NO. Cannabis and CBD products are strictly prohibited in South Korea, even for medical purposes. Possession can result in arrest, imprisonment, and deportation. South Korea has zero tolerance for cannabis-related products.
